Hi i have 2 6950's in crossfire, i have moved the top card to the bottom slot to make sure it dont make a big performance loss running ar 8x & 4x as when i get a 3rd card it will be 8x8x4x.. ok so i put the top card in the bottom slot to try crossfire this way but for some reason the card doesnt show up as in no crossfire option, any ideas? My mother board is a Asus z68 pro. Thanks.
 
Hi there,

Unless I'm mistaken, that board doesn't support tri-fire, just standard dual card crossfire and quad crossfire (two dual GPU cards).

As a result, the bottom slot (x4 speed) doesn't share the x16 PCIE lanes direct from the CPU (which the middle slot does) - so it makes sense that this black slot won't work in crossfire.
